"Michael Jordan = Stephen Curry": Mind-blowing video of NBA legends shooting eerily similar layups while getting fouled in the air is going viral

A video comparing a layup by Stephen Curry against the San Antonio Spurs to that of Michael Jordan in his heyday is going viral.

It is difficult to pinpoint one exact thing that was great about Michael Jordan and his offensive wherewithal. His hang time moves were a huge draw, but so were his shots from the post. MJ was as good on the drive as he was while facing up his defender and shooting it in his grill.

It was this overall technical superiority that allowed Jordan to win 10 scoring titles in 11 full seasons as a Bulls player. Michael would never be a role model by choice, but it came as part of the job description of being the most famous athlete on earth.

On the other hand, we can all universally concur at the greatest thing in Steph’s offensive repertoire – his ability to pull up and hit it from Pakistan. This is why his other plays – when he does make them – look even more breathtaking.

Stephen Curry lays it up and in like Michael Jordan

A Warriors fan has made a side-by-side video comparing a layup by MJ with the Bulls to Steph’s effort on Tuesday night. You can take a look at it right here:

Not for nothing is Michael Jordan called His Airness. This video illustrates quite clearly his superior hang time and jumping mechanics. Stephen Curry, on the other hand, is more conservative with his in-air movements, but consequently more controlled.

Both of these layups are amazing in their own right. I’d personally take MJ’s effort if push came to shove, mainly because he looks a ton more practiced at it. The Bulls legend practically invented the whole clutch time/hang time concept for a reason.
